About The Team The Forward Deployed Engineering (FDE) team exists to solve the hardest problems our most complex enterprise users face, and to turn those solutions into platform capabilities that scale to everyone. We work across Revenue Suite, Payments, and adjacent products. This is not a support function; it is an engineering team that sits at the boundary between Stripe''''s platform and the realworld complexity of how large enterprises actually use it. The traditional FDE playbooka oneengineerperuser approach that manually rebuilds context every rotationdoes not scale. We are building something different: an agentaugmented model where AI handles the contextheavy, structured work (integration mapping, state reconciliation, infrastructure shadow testing, diagnostics) and human FDEs focus on the parts that require engineering judgment, product thinking, and direct user relationships. The goal is to build engineering muscle that lets us serve every strategic user through the platform, not just the handful we can staff individually. We''''ve proven the approach with some of the worlds most demanding enterprise users, delivering measurable authrate improvements, unblocking critical platform migrations, closing multiproduct integration gaps, and driving real revenue. If you want to solve hard user problems, build reusable platform solutions, and help shape how forwarddeployed engineering works as a discipline, this is the team. What youll do Work alongside AI agents to serve users at scale. AI agents maintain realtime integration maps, run shadow tests against user setups, and perform automated state reconciliation between Stripe and user systems. Your job is the work that requires an engineer: making judgment calls on ambiguous problems, building relationships with user engineering teams, making product decisions, and designing solutions. You will also help shape the tooling itself, identifying what should be automated and what needs to stay human. Engage directly with users. You will work with Stripes most strategic enterprise users to understand their revenue, billing, and payments requirements, translate what you learn into technical solutions, and bring that user reality back to product teams. This is a genuinely userfacing role, not merely reviewing a dashboard. Build across product boundaries. You will design and deploy products and solutions that address productmarketfit gaps, not just in Billing but across multiproduct boundaries (Payments + Invoicing + Global LPMs). You embed within Stripe product engineering teams to codevelop the highestleverage capabilities. Build reusable solutions, not oneoff fixes. Contribute to a customization framework for RFA and adjacent products: tailored billing logic, financial workflows, integrations (custom metering, product catalog integrations, checkout flows). Build patterns and blueprints that scale beyond the individual engagement. Provide architectural guidance. Review user architectures, advise on best practices, and optimize integration and performance for complex enterprise environments. Contribute to a growing library of architectural patterns for the field. Resolve critical technical challenges. Diagnose and fix complex product/engineering problems across the stack, identify systemic improvements that prevent recurrence and improve platform stability. Inform the product roadmap. The integration gaps, migration friction, and multiproduct failures you surface directly shape Stripes product strategy. You advocate for what users actually need based on what youve seen firsthand. Raise the bar on engineering. Improve engineering standards, tooling, and processes within the team. Help build for sustainability as the team grows.
